Done deal: Breel Embolo joins Gladbach

Breel Embolo has left Schalke 04 to join Borussia Mönchengladbach.

Borussia Mönchengladbach have secured the signing of Breel Embolo from Schalke 04, the club have announced.

The Swiss striker has put pen to paper on a contract until 2023.

"We have known Breel Embolo for several years now and have of course continued to observe him during his time with Schalke," Gladbach sporting director Max Eberl told the club's website and added:

"In the past three years, Breel has been very unlucky with two quite serious injuries suffered in games, and of course we have also looked at his state of health in detail.

"We are convinced that we can give him a new start here and that we will have a lot of fun with him. He's a fast, powerful striker who is dangerous in front of goal and who fits veyr, very well into our squad."

According to reports, Gladbach have paid €10 million plus bonuses for the 22-year-old.
